Physical Science - 8th grade Kinematics: Relative motion
Formulas:
Vrel=(V object)-(V observer)
Speed-=Distance/Time(Scaler)
Displacement=Final position-Initial Position
Average speed=Distance/time(Scaler)
Slope=rise/run(aka Displacement/time)
Acceleration=Change in Velocity/time
Position vs Time graphs
A straight upward line indicates constant velocity
A horizontal line indicates no movement
A downward line suggests returning to the starting point
Speed vs Time Graphs:
A straight upward line indicates accelerating
A horizontal line indicates constant velocity
A downward line indicates deaccelerating
